Key Insights

  • Fairfield has a safety grade of D with a violent crime rate of 511.1 per 100,000 residents (national avg: 359.1).
  • Violent crime dropped 3.4% from the previous year.
  • Crime trajectory: stable — based on 2 years of data.
  • Safer than 12% of all cities in the OpenCrime database.
  • Violent-to-property crime ratio: 0.19 (near national average).
